Transaction 70e4080c75d0b1b19bc57103d6214e0ea005e52f20fba28e314a57044c761e5a

2 Input
2 Outputs
  • 70e4080c75d0b1b19bc57103d6214e0ea005e52f20fba28e314a57044c761e5a:0
  • value  144175
    address  16sodrXp3pC4A8L8xHnbFQ6uWwxN8b12Zq
  • 70e4080c75d0b1b19bc57103d6214e0ea005e52f20fba28e314a57044c761e5a:1
  • value  139630000
    address  112EDW3wCQKgw4JTspuNCe6Y2WfsVRhGUr